From b4d56efb1a237e4ed91de97b1615747082de7fd3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jouni Malinen Date: Thu, 16 Feb 2017 11:09:04 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Use throughput estimate-based BSS selection with larger SNR difference Previously, the est_throughput comparison was done only when SNR difference was less than 5 dB. Since the throughput estimation take into account SNR, this can be done in more cases. For now, add a conservative 2 dB more to the difference so that any SNR difference below 7 dB results in BSS selection based on throughput estimates. In addition, the throughput estimates require SNR values to be available, so separate this from the 5 GHz preference that can be done based on either SNR or qual values.
